Richard Hakluyt and the English Voyages is a 1928 book by George Bruner Parks that serves as a study of the Elizabethan geographer and chronicler of English exploration, Richard Hakluyt, focusing on his role in documenting and promoting English sea voyages and discoveries. Originally developed from lectures at Amherst College and published by the American Geographical Society, the book analyzes Hakluyt's writings, particularly The Principal Navigations, and includes bibliographies and illustrations.
